About the Studio Rental Agreement

A Studio Rental Agreement is a specialized commercial lease contract that governs the rental of creative and technical spaces such as recording studios, photography studios, film production facilities, or multipurpose creative venues in South Africa. This legally binding document establishes the terms and conditions under which studio owners lease their facilities to creative professionals, production companies, or other commercial users, ensuring compliance with South African property and consumer protection laws.

When do you need this document?

You need a Studio Rental Agreement whenever you're renting out or leasing specialized creative spaces for commercial use. This includes property owners leasing recording studios to musicians or labels, photography studio owners renting to professional photographers, film studio operators providing facilities to production companies, or creative agencies offering multipurpose spaces for events and shoots. The agreement is essential for both short-term hourly rentals and longer-term lease arrangements, protecting both parties' interests while establishing clear operational guidelines for technical equipment, safety protocols, and facility usage.

Key legal considerations

Your Studio Rental Agreement must address several critical legal aspects to ensure enforceability and protection. Equipment usage clauses should specify which technical equipment is included, maintenance responsibilities, and liability for damage or theft. Insurance requirements must be clearly defined, including public liability coverage and equipment insurance obligations for both parties. The agreement should establish operating hours, noise restrictions, and compliance with municipal bylaws, particularly important for recording studios or event spaces. Termination clauses must specify notice periods, grounds for immediate termination, and procedures for handling breaches. Payment terms should detail rental amounts, deposit requirements, additional fees for overtime usage, and penalties for late payments.

Legal requirements in South Africa

Studio rental agreements in South Africa must comply with the Rental Housing Act 50 of 1999, which governs commercial lease arrangements and tenant protection rights. The Consumer Protection Act 68 of 2008 applies to ensure fair terms and prohibit unfair business practices in rental agreements. Your agreement must address Occupational Health and Safety Act requirements, particularly fire safety measures, emergency procedures, and workplace safety protocols for commercial studio spaces. Building compliance under the National Building Regulations and Building Standards Act is essential, ensuring the studio meets legal requirements for commercial use. The contract must specify dispute resolution mechanisms, preferably through the Rental Housing Tribunal, and include provisions for legal jurisdiction and applicable law. Additionally, ensure compliance with municipal zoning regulations and business licensing requirements for commercial studio operations in your specific location.
